Tue Sep 25 07:43:56 UTC 2018 - badshah400@gmail.com

- Update to version 0.3.0:
  * Switched from python2 to python3.
  * Switched from gtk2 to Qt5.
  * Switched from twisted to requests/socks.
  * Use QThreads for async.
  * Removed modem sound.
  * Only refresh gpg keyring on verification error, instead of
    every time.
  * Updated AppArmor profiles.
  * Updated available languages, and fixed locale detection bug.
  * Fixed false signature verification error related to twisted.
- Update dependencies in keeping with upstream changes (noted
  above).
- Replace python(2) wherever used by the corresponding python3
  equivalent macro/command.

Wed Jul 20 21:42:36 UTC 2016 - badshah400@gmail.com

- Update to version 0.2.5:
  + Fix issue where Tor Browser Launcher failed to launch if
    currently installed version of Tor Browser was too old.
  + If Tor Browser download isn't available in your language,
    fallback to English.
  + Avoid re-downloading tarball if it's already present.
  + Verify GnuPG importing keys using status-fd rather than exit
    codes.
  + Various AppArmor improvements.
  + Remove unused dependency of IPolicyForHTTPS.

-------------------------------------------------------------------
Thu Mar 17 06:36:16 UTC 2016 - badshah400@gmail.com

- Update to version 0.2.4:
  + Fix signature verification bypass attack.
- Changes from version 0.2.3:
  + Removed certificate pinning to https://www.torproject.org to
    avoid issues with upcoming certificate change, and hard-coded
    minimum Tor Browser version in the release.
  + Fix issue with detecting language.
  + Make Tor SOCKS5 proxy configurable, for users not running on
    9050.
  + Improved AppArmor profiles.
  + Added translations.
  + Switched from xpm icons to png icons.
  + Changed "Exit" button to "Cancel" button.
  + New package description.
